Responsibilities & Duties:
This position supports the Geospatial Services & Solutions business area to provide high-quality, cost-effective solutions to the customer. As part of the GSS Team, the Data Scientist's expertise is needed to support a sophisticated enterprise environment. The Scientist is an active participant in SAFe and Scrum development teams and meetings.
- Identify data sources and automate collection processes.
- Perform preprocessing of structured and unstructured data.
- Analyze large, complex data sets to identify trends and patterns.
- Build predictive models and machine learning algorithms.
- Combine models through ensemble modeling.
- Present information using data visualization techniques.
- Propose solutions and strategies to address Key Intelligence Questions.
- Collaborate with engineering and product development teams.
Qualifications:
Education/Experience:
- 5+ years of experience as a Data Scientist, Data Engineer, ML Engineer, or Data Analyst and a Bachelor's Degree in Computer Programming, Science, Engineering, or a related technical discipline, or the equivalent combination of education, technical training, or work/military experience.
- 5+ years of experience in a Linux environment.
- Direct experience and demonstrated proficiency with Python programming to build containerized microservices that use message queues such as activemq or rabbitmq.
- Experienced in ML Model performance testing and hyperparameter tuning (Tensorboard, wandb, mlflow).
- Experience training ML models with GPU acceleration in a containerized environment using common AI frameworks such as Tensorflow or Torch.
- Experience with workload managers (SLURM, Argo Workflow, Airflow).
- Strong problem-solving and troubleshooting skills.
- Strong communication and interpersonal skills.
- Must possess excellent time management skills and the drive to work unsupervised.
- Active TS/SCI clearance required and eligibility to obtain a CI poly.
Desired Skills:
- Prior experience working with or within the Intelligence Community or a military intelligence unit.
- Understanding of access management and security groups (i.e. IAM, S3 bucket, SSH, VPN, etc.).
- Computer vision-related experience with torchvision or tensorflow object detection APIs.
- Additional languages on top of Python preferred (C++, Julia, Go, R).
- Familiarity with Cloud Platform AI-ML toolsets (e.g. AWS Sagemaker, GCP Vertex).
- Experience building data pipelines with spark, kafka, or nifi.
